The Grecians are back on the road this Saturday, heading to take on Mansfield Town in a 3:01pm kick-off at the One Call Stadium.

City's strong January in League One came to a halt on Saturday with a 4-0 defeat to Rotherham Town at SJP and the Grecians will be looking to bounce back as they head on the long road to Mansfield.

The Grecians are unbeaten in their last three on the road, picking up seven points in the process and will be looking to extend this run on Saturday.

Kick-off has been changed to 3:01 as part of the EFL's 'Every Minute Matters' campaign - click here to find out more.

Our hosts, the Stags sit in 11th place in the table, just one point ahead of City - on Saturday they played out a goalless draw with Wycombe Wanderers.

The Ground

  • Name: One Call Stadium
  • Capacity: 9,168
  • Year opened: ‘Before 1861’
  • Record Attendance: 24,467 (v Nottingham Forest, 10th January 1953)
  • Address: Field Mill, Quarry Lane, Mansfield, Nottinghamshire, NG18 5DA

Getting to the One Call Stadium

By Car: (Estimated 3 hrs 45 mins)
 
The address is Field Mill, Quarry Lane, Mansfield, Nottinghamshire, NG18 5DA.
 
  • From Exeter, travel onto the M5 before merging onto the M42 towards N.E.C and The North.
  • From here, continue onto the A42 and then the M1 towards Nottingham.
  • 19 miles later take the exit onto the A608 in the direction of Mansfield.
  • At the next roundabout take the third exit onto Mansfield Road towards Hucknall and the A611.
  • Take the second exit at the next two roundabouts before ensuring you stay left for the remainder of the journey towards the stadium.

Car parking

Unfortunately, parking is unavailable at One Call Stadium. However, you can find alternative parking on:

Grove Street, NG18 1EL, at 70p per hour.

Robin Hood Line Station, NG18 1HA, 70p per hour, or a 24-hour ticket for £3. Disabled parking is free within the designated spaces for blue badge holders.

Watermeadows, NG18 1BA, £1 per hour. Disabled parking is free within the designated spaces for blue badge holders.

Previous Encounter

Exeter City 1 Mansfield Town 2 (16/8/25) EFL Sky Bet League One

Exeter City suffered a first home defeat of the season as Mansfield Town struck late at St James Park.

Josh Magennis had pulled the Grecians back level with 15 minutes of normal time remaining following Frazer Blake-Tracey’s first half opener, but Will Evans found the net in the 86th minute to decide the game.
